Correction

PMCID: PMC10405941  PMID: 37500473

Prescribing hormone replacement therapy: key considerations for primary care physicians. Rima Chakrabarti, Rina Chakrabarti. Br J Gen Pract 2023; DOI: https://doi.org/10.3399/bjgp23x733473. The article has been revised for a number of corrections, including: Table 1 dosage for ‘Medroxyprogesterone’ under ‘Continuous combined regimen’ has been corrected to: ‘Minimum of 2.5 mg daily up to 5 mg daily’. Key consideration 4, under ‘Testosterone’ corrected text now reads ‘… transdermal preparations available in the UK can either be administered daily or on alternate days’.
